This is a quirk (?) in node_submit() when a user can 'administer
nodes'. Typically, this happens when your form is being run by user 1
or another super user.

See: http://api.drupal.org/api/function/node_submit/6

> Just to follow up on the original post...
>
> The reason this wouldn't save is because of this little code block in
> node_submit() which is called by the node_form_submit() submit handler,
> which executes after my custom submit handler:
>
> if ($account = user_load(array('name' => $node->name))) {
>  $node->uid = $account->uid;
> }
>
> Setting $form_state['values']['name'] to the new account's name caused the
> right uid to be assigned.

>> Basically, I have a content type ('profile') which has fields for user
>> account details. If they are filled out, and a 'Create account' checkbox is
>> checked, a user account is created with those details, and the profile node
>> should be assigned to the newly-created user instead of the user creating
>> the node.
>>
>> The issue is that, while the new user is created properly in the submit
>> hook, the last line in the submit callback where I override the 'uid' value
>> from the form values doesn't work - the node just saves with the user's uid
>> instead of the uid of the new account that is specified on the last line.
>>
>> Does anyone have any idea how to make this work?

>> <?php
>> function mymodule_form_profile_node_form_alter(&$form, &$form_state) {
>>  // Add our submit handler. We use array_unshift to prepend it, as we want
>> it
>>  // to execute before the regular node form submit handler.
>>  array_unshift($form['buttons']['submit']['#submit'],
>> 'mymodule_profile_form_submit');
>> }
>>
>> // Submit the user account creation fields in the profile_node_form.
>> function mymodule_profile_form_submit($form, &$form_state) {
>>
>>  // Create the user account.
>>  if ($form_state['values']['create']) {
>>    $account['name'] = $form_state['values']['username'];
>>    $account['mail'] = $form_state['values']['mail'];
>>    $account['pass'] = $form_state['values']['pass'];
>>    $account['status'] = 1;
>>    $account = user_save(array(), $account);
>>
>>    // Now set the uid of the profile node to be owned by this new account.
>>    $form_state['values']['uid'] = $account->uid;
>>  }
>> }
>> ?>
